Looking for Affordable Housing in Broward County?

New homeowners with Habitat for Humanity of Broward share their stories and how the affordable housing program changed their lives for the better.

The demand for affordable housing is at an all-time high in South Florida with Broward’s median sale price of a single-family home now $500,000 but most local workers are not able to afford these hefty price tags.

If you live in Broward County and traditional mortgage loans seems far fetched, there might be a viable option that’s just right for you. Homeownership doesn’t have to be out of reach.

Habitat for Humanity of Broward offers a “hand up” not a “hand out” to families who are unable to qualify for conventional home financing but are willing to work hard to improve their family’s lives and achieve the economic empowerment of homeownership by offering working families a way to earn an affordable mortgage kept to 30 percent of household income through the sweat equity they invest.

Open enrollment for the pre-application process is now in full swing until Thursday, March 31, for single family affordable homes at “A Rick Case Habitat Community” and Habitat’s Collier City Revitalization in Pompano Beach, Florida. These communities offer new energy efficient two-story or one floor houses which are minutes away from beautiful beaches, schools, churches, a lively art and cultural scene, and great recreational and shopping amenity.

The application process has four steps that includes a pre-qualification questionnaire, orientation, financial analysis review and face-to-face interview. Successful applicants can expect to move into a home within 12 to 18 months.        

Qualifications include but are not limited to the following:

• Must be a first-time homebuyer.

• Must be a U.S. Citizen or legal permanent resident.

• Must be a current Broward County resident or working in Broward (for a year or more).

• Must demonstrate a need for affordable housing.

• Must be able to afford a zero-percent mortgage and make a $2,000 down-payment.

Hard Rock Cafe Hollywood To Be The First Restaurant To Open In Expanded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Complex

HOLLYWOOD, Fla.Nov. 20, 2018 /PRNewswire/ — Hard Rock International today announced that it will relocate Hard Rock Cafe Hollywood, currently inside the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Hollywood, to the new restaurant and retail area of the property’s expanded Hollywood complex. The cafe and adjacent casino expansion are set to open on Wednesday, November 21, 2018, and will be the first finished area to open as part of the $1.5 billion revamp of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Hollywood.  The cafe will be a model for the brand’s redesign and modern kitchen offerings.

“Hard Rock Cafe Hollywood has served guests from all around the world for more than 14 years,” said Stephen K. Judge, President of Cafe Operations for Hard Rock International. “The soon to be opened cafe will showcase the modern progression of our restaurants and the future of the Hard Rock Cafe brand. This location is of great significance to Hard Rock and the Seminole Tribe of Florida, which is why we are so excited to share our brand’s new design style first with our Hollywood guests.”

“Hard Rock Cafe Hollywood is leading the way for our incredible growth at the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Hollywood complex,” said Auggie Cipollini, President of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Hollywood. “The cafe will be the first restaurant to open as part of the expansion project and will be joined by the first finished portion of the new casino complex.”

Easy access to the new Cafe and expanded casino will be adjacent to the existing Player’s Club location and food court in the northeast corner of the existing casino.  The new cafe will occupy 10,000-square-feet and seat more than 250 guests. The restaurant will feature an open kitchen concept with cutting-edge equipment, including a new 7-foot artisanal brick pizza oven and a meat grind room, where Hard Rock Cafe’s new steak burgers will be made fresh daily throughout the day. True to Hard Rock’s signature blend of music, entertainment and iconic merchandise, the newly-relocated cafe will include a triangular-shaped island bar and central stage within view of all dining tables. The cafe will also include a new Rock Shop design.

Additionally, Hard Rock Cafe Hollywood will feature pieces of memorabilia from a broad range of artists tailored to the musical tastes of guests of all ages. Current icons such as John Legend, Ariana Grande, Lady Gaga, Britney Spears, Maroon 5 and The Black Keys will be on display, alongside classic artists including Elton John, Elvis, Michael Jackson, Prince and more.

The cafe relocation will complement the expansion of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ino Hollywood, which will open in fall 2019. Gillum concedes to DeSantis in racially charged Florida campaign that followed Trump’s playbook

Midterms 2018

It’s was surely a close call but in the end Democrat Andrew Gillum has conceded the hotly contested race for governor in Florida to Republican Ron DeSantis.

In a close race that mirrored the Senate contest between Republican Gov. Rick Scott and Democratic incumbent Sen. Bill Nelson, DeSantis built up a razor-thin lead of just under 1 percent of more than 8 million votes cast.

MIAMI (Reuters) – Federal authorities arrested a man in Florida on Friday suspected of sending at least a dozen parcel bombs to high-profile critics of U.S. President Donald Trump days ahead of congressional elections, officials said.

The man was taken into custody in the parking lot of an AutoZone store in Plantation, near Fort Lauderdale, where two witnesses told Reuters they heard a loud blast at the time of the arrest.

Local television stations showed investigators using a large blue tarp to cover a white van that was plastered with decals and stickers, before removing it on a truck.

Seminole Museum Hosts 21st Annual American Indian Arts Celebration (AIAC) in Big Cypress November 2-3

The Seminole Tribe of Florida Ah-Tah-Thi-Ki Museum is pleased to announce the highly anticipated annual American Indian Arts Celebration (AIAC) November 2 – 3, 2018.  Now in its 21st year, the AIAC is one of the top festivals in the Southeast.  Celebrate Native American Heritage Month in the heart of the Big Cypress Seminole Reservation!

The event will feature an exciting array of arts, crafts, food, hands-on activities, musical performances, dance demonstrations, and wildlife presentations. The Indian market, featuring 50 vendors, will showcase some of the finest native craftsmen, including prize-winning Seminole artisans. Daily performances will include an opening ceremony by Seminole Tribal elder Bobby Henry and his team of dancers; Nakotah LaRance— six-time world championship hoop dancer; and Native Pride Dancers from Minnesota—an internationally known high-energy show featuring an innovative blend of modern and traditional Native American dance styles.  Wildlife shows will be provided by Billie Swamp Safari and alligator wrestling by Billy Walker, who has been wrestling alligators since the 1980s.   Be sure to check out live demonstrations, including wood carving by Daniel Tommie, swamp cabbage cooking (with samples) by Billy Walker, Seminole food samples by Geraldine Osceola, and archery by Jake Osceola.

Modern Seminole musicians will light up the stage!  Friday’s musician RC North gives us a taste of alternative rock, and on Saturday hear the soulful tunes of Kowako Billie, followed later in the day by rappers Aye Five, featuring Carradine and DC.  Saturday’s line-up will additionally include a fashion show highlighting Seminole clothing throughout the years.

Our headliner for this year’s AIAC will be John and Kenn Little, members of the Standing Rock Sioux Tribe, who will be presenting their documentary, More Than a Word at 4:30 p.m. on Saturday.  The film traces how the word “r*dskin” evolved from being a term of racist derision and slander to being embraced as the name of one of the NFL’s most beloved franchises. It also draws on the voices of Native American activists and scholars to place this controversy within the wider context of Native American history and racial stereotyping, more generally.  A panel discussion with the directors will follow.

The event will take place outdoors at the festival grounds across from the Ah-Tah-Thi-Ki Museum on the Big Cypress Seminole Reservation.

Admission is $10 for adults; $7.50 for seniors and students (5-18 years, or with a college ID). Tribal members, children four years and under, and Museum members are free. Admission includes entrance to the event and the Museum. Parking is ample and free.

Hurricane Michael Relief Efforts at Habitat for Humanity of Broward

In the wake of hurricane Michael’s destruction, Habitat for Humanity of Broward is asking the public to make donations to help support families affected by this devastating natural disaster.

You can support these efforts by dropping off in-kind donations to the Broward Habit ReStore, located at 505 West Broward Boulevard in Fort Lauderdale. Note that only new items in their original sealed packaging can be accepted for safety reasons.

Essential items needed are:

  • Personal hygiene items (soap, towelettes, feminine care)
  • Baby and adult diapers
  • Canned foods with pop-open tops
  • Peanut butter
  • Soup and soup mixes
  • Cleaning supplies

These items may be dropped off Monday through Saturday from 9 a.m. to 6 p.m.

All donors will receive a 15% off coupon to shop the Broward Habitat ReStore.

“Our hearts and prayers go out to the victims of Hurricane Michael. We are now accepting donations to support relief efforts for these devastated families, who are now beginning their journey on the road to recovery,” said Nancy Robin, Habitat Broward CEO & Executive Director. “Together, we can help restore their lives and homes.

Habitat for Humanity is a U.S. and world leader in disaster response and recovery. To donate financially to support families impacted by Hurricane Michael in Florida, please visit www.habitatbroward.org/donate  and select Hurricane Michael Disaster Relief in Gift Designation drop-down menu.

(Sept. 17, 2018) – American icons The Beach Boys celebrate more than half a century of making music at Hard Rock Event Center at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ino in Hollywood, Fla. on Wednesday, Feb. 27, at 8 p.m. Tickets go on sale Friday, Sept. 21, at 10 a.m. American Express cardholders can purchase tickets before the general public beginning Wednesday, Sept. 19, at 10 a.m. Fans can access presale tickets beginning Thursday, Sept. 20, at 10 a.m. through Seminole Hard Rock Hollywood’s Facebook and Twitter pages.

Since lead man Mike Love penned the lyrics to The Beach Boys’ first hit, “Surfin’,” dozens of the bands chart toppers have become eternal anthems of American youth:  “Surfin’ USA,” “Surfer Girl,” “Fun, Fun, Fun,” “I Get Around,” “California Girls,” “Help Me Rhonda,” “Barbara Ann,” “Good Vibrations,” “Wouldn’t It Be Nice,” “Rock and Roll Music,” and “Kokomo.”

The Beach Boys have sold more than 100 million records worldwide and have received more than 33 RIAA Platinum and Gold record awards.  The Rock And Roll Hall of Famers were also honored at the 2001 Grammy Awards with the Lifetime Achievement Award. With more than five decades of touring under their belts, The Beach Boys have performed more concerts than any major rock band in history

“Sounds of Summer: The Very Best of The Beach Boys,” Capitol/EMI’s 30-track collection of the band’s biggest hits, has achieved triple-platinum success with sales of more than 3 million copies in the U.S. since its release

The Beach Boys are led by Mike Love and Bruce Johnston, who along with Jeffrey Foskett, Tim Bonhomme, John Cowsill, Keith Hubacher, Scott Totten and Christian Love continue the legacy of America’s iconic band. This concert will not feature Brian Wilson, Al Jardine or David Marks.

About Hard Rock Event Center

Hard Rock Event Center is the newly constructed 3,600-seat venue located in the northwest corner of Seminole Hard Rock Hotel & Casino, Hollywood. As part of the $1.5 billion property expansion, the former Hard Rock Live arena will be razed and replaced with a state-of-the-art 6,500-plus-seat venue in a theater-style configuration, slated to open in 2019. In the interim, a full schedule of concerts, comedy shows and other events will take place in the Hard Rock Event Center.
